Lecture des listes de paquets... Construction de l'arbre

Résolu/Fermé
mo - Modifié le 25 déc. 2021 à 17:28
 Mo - 25 déc. 2021 à 18:12
Bonjour,

Lecture des listes de paquets... Fait
Construction de l'arbre des dépendances
Lecture des informations d'état... Fait
discord est déjà la version la plus récente (0.0.16).
Vous pouvez lancer « apt --fix-broken install » pour corriger ces problèmes.
Les paquets suivants contiennent des dépendances non satisfaites :
discord : Dépend: libgconf-2-4 mais ne sera pas installé
Dépend: libappindicator1 mais ne sera pas installé
Dépend: libc++1 mais ne sera pas installé
E: Dépendances non satisfaites. Essayez « apt --fix-broken install » sans paquet
(ou indiquez une solution).


Je ne comprends pas et j'aimerais avoir des solutions

Configuration: Linux / Firefox 92.0
A voir également:

1 réponse

mamiemando Messages postés 33079 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 23 avril 2024 7 749
Modifié le 25 déc. 2021 à 17:28
Bonjour,

Explications

Ce message d'erreur signifie que ton gestionnaire de paquets APT n'a pas pu installer
discord
jusqu'au bout, car celui-ci dépend d'autres paquets. La commande
sudo apt install --fix-broken
permet de déclencher l'installation de dépendances manquantes (sous réserve qu'APT les connaisse), ce qui devrait être ton cas.

Comment résoudre le problème

Normalement, il suffit de lancer depuis le terminal :

sudo apt install --fix-broken


Quelques précisions
  • De manière générale, il faut installer autant que possible tes logiciels via la logithèque ou une commande de type
    sudo apt install ...
    pour installer un paquet (sous réserve que le logiciel en question y soit disponible). APT s'occupe de télécharger pour toi les bons fichiers
    .deb
    et de les installer avec
    dpkg
    dans le bon ordre (donc les dépendances avant les paquets qui en dépendent).
  • Quand ça n'est pas le cas (comme pour discord sous Ubuntu), il faut récupérer idéalement le paquet
    .deb
    correspondant à sa distribution et la version de sa distribution. Cependant, si tu double-cliques dessus, ce n'est pas
    apt
    mais
    dpkg
    qui entre en jeu, et lui n'a pas "l'intelligence" d'APT, et c'est là que
    sudo apt install --fix-broken
    permet de rattraper le coup.
  • Si la commande
    sudo apt install --fix-broken
    ne te débloque pas, c'est sans doute que tu as voulu installer un
    .deb
    qui ne correspond pas à ta distribution linux ou à la version de ta distribution linux.


Bonne chance
0
Merci beaucoup
0